ADN 111B PATHOPHYSIOLOGY AND PHARMACOLOGY II 2 Units Grade only. [Prerequisite: ADN 111A or equivalent. Corequisite: ADN 113 and 113L] Designed to cover the pathophysiology and pharmacological treatment of diseases of the reproductive, neurosensory, ENT, integumentary, and immune systems, gastrointestinal systems, and nutrition. Includes mental disorders and their pharmacological treatment, and illicit drugs. Reviews cultural and age specific aspects of the medications and emphasizes critical thinking. [D; CSU]

ADN 113 MATERNAL AND CHILD NURSING 3 Units Grade only. [Prerequisite: ADN 112 or equivalent. Corequisite: ADN 111B and 113L.] Factors which influence growth and development within the context of family and community. Alterations and diseases, both simple and complex that can occur and impede normal growth and development are presented. Conditions affecting the individual and family including pregnancy, violence, surgery, and selected common mental diseases are presented. [D; CSU]

ADN 114 NURSING SUPERVISION AND LEADERSHIP I 2 Units Grade only. [Prerequisite: ADN 112 and ADN 221, or equivalent. Recommended Concurrent Enrollment: ADN 223.] Introduces basic nursing concepts of leadership and management skills. Emphasizes key concepts related to leadership and management, including delegation, strategic planning, staffing and scheduling, conflict resolution, team building, legal and ethical issues, managing personal/personnel problems,and leading change. [D; CSU]

ADN 212 ASSESSMENT AND MANAGEMENT OF THE CRITICALLY ILL PATIENT 2 Units Grade only. [Limitation on Enrollment: Registered nurses or student nurses.] Introduces nursing students and registered nurses to the concepts of nursing care of the critically ill patient. Describes principles of care for patients in the emergency room, intensive care unit, and telemetry units. Covers advanced assessment, electrocardiogram interpretation, and hemodynamic monitoring. (Formerly ADN 295B.) [D]

ADN 223 GERONTOLOGY 2 Units Grade only.[Prerequisite: ADN 221 or equivalent. Corequisite: ADN 223L.] Includes the normal aging process, health problems common in aging, and nursing practices and interventions for the aging client in a variety of settings. Also included are demographics, legal/ethical issues, effects of multiple chronic illnesses, and socioeconomic status as it affects human functioning in the elderly. [D; CSU]
